摘要
In the application of hard handoff technology, communication interrupt rate greatly increases when the mobile station discontinues communication with the old base station prior to the connection with the new one. Based on the received signal strength criterion, a simulation model of the soft handoff of the CDMA system is established to simulate the soft handoff between two cells. According to the simulation results, soft handoff is more reliable than the hard handoff. The use of soft handoff technology reduces the probability of disconnected calls in the system, improves the quality of communication. However, the soft handoff technology also increases the system's complexity as well as the overhand of the channel.
